Chris YatesChris Yates is a known angling writer with many books to his credit such as ‘Casting at the Sun’, ‘The Deepening Pool’, ‘The Secret Carp’, ‘Falling in Again’ and the recently released “How to Fish”. His books are widely read by both anglers and non-anglers. Chris Yates' books depict the joys of fishing, which is beyond just snaring fishes. Sitting and watching colourful fishes, according to him, is one of the most pleasurable activities to the extent that one can lose track of time. 'How to Fish', Chris Yates' latest book is certainly not an instruction book. It is about the approach one should take while fishing. He tries to instigate the magic of fishing, which has been lost today, courtesy of modern technology and instruments. Sitting at the river bank should be most adorning and relaxing activities. However, he admits that fishing can be very frustrating at times. Two of his other books – Casting at the Sun and The Secret Carp – are also about angling. However, the first one talks about the life of an angler; whereas the later one is about a day in the life of an angler. Chris Yates' work has been regarded as highly motivating for non-anglers and reinforcing the joy of fishing for anglers. |
